About Jin‐Miao Tian
Jin‐Miao Tian is a scholar working on Pharmacology, Organic Chemistry and Inorganic Chemistry, having authored 35 papers that have together received 1.2k indexed citations. Recurring topics across this work include Asymmetric Synthesis and Catalysis (15 papers), Alkaloids: synthesis and pharmacology (8 papers) and Chemical synthesis and alkaloids (7 papers). The work is most often cited by research in Organic Chemistry (1.1k citations), Pharmacology (169 citations) and Inorganic Chemistry (230 citations). Jin‐Miao Tian has collaborated with scholars based in China, United States and India. Frequent co-authors include Yong‐Qiang Tu, Fu‐Min Zhang, Zhi‐Min Chen, Shu‐Yu Zhang, Shao‐Hua Wang, Xiao‐Ming Zhang, Xiaojing Zhao, Ai‐Fang Wang, Tong‐Mei Ding and Zhihua Chen. Their work appears in journals such as Journal of the American Chemical Society, Chemical Society Reviews and Angewandte Chemie International Edition.
